About Long Lam
Dr. Long Lam is a Managing Energy Associate at The Brattle Group. Previously, he served as a Science and Technology Policy Fellow at the Department of Defense and an Congressional Fellow in the U.S. Senate. He received his dual Ph.D. degree in Engineering and Public Policy from Carnegie Mellon University and Catolica Lisbon School of Business & Economics (CLSBE), where he conducted research on the technical, social, and economic consequences of wind and solar energy development in China as well as the future progress of different energy storage technologies. He also worked at the Fraunhofer Institute and at BMW in Germany where he investigated solar cell structures and Lithium-ion battery behaviors.
